Зачем нужны несколько листов в одном файле Excel
Работа с Microsoft Excel часто требует организации данных на разных листах одного файла. Это не просто удобство — грамотное распределение информации по листам помогает избежать хаоса в больших таблицах. Представьте, что вы ведете бюджет семьи: на одном листе можно фиксировать доходы, на другом — расходы по категориям, а на третьем — анализировать динамику за год. Или другой пример: в корпоративных отчетах каждый отдел предоставляет данные на отдельном листе, а сводная таблица автоматически подтягивает информацию со всех источников.
Без возможности добавлять новые листы пришлось бы создавать отдельные файлы для каждой части проекта. Это усложнило бы ссылки между данными, увеличило бы риск ошибок при копировании и замедлило бы работу с формулами типа ВПР или СУММЕСЛИМН, которые часто используют данные с разных листов. К тому же, Excel автоматически ограничивает количество листов в новой книге до 1 (в версиях 2016 и новее), тогда как в реальных задачах их может потребоваться десятки.
В этой статье мы разберем все возможные способы добавления листов — от базовых до малоизвестных, а также расскажем, как управлять их порядком, цветом и видимостью. Вы узнаете, почему иногда кнопка "Добавить лист" не работает, и как обойти это ограничение.
Способ 1: Кнопка "+" внизу экрана (самый простой)
Самый очевидный и быстрый метод — использовать специальную кнопку, которая всегда отображается в нижней части окна Excel. Она выглядит как знак плюс внутри кружка и расположена справа от последнего листа в книге. Достаточно нажать на неё один раз, и Excel сразу создаст новый лист с названием типа Лист2, Лист3 и так далее.
Преимущества этого способа:
- ⚡ Мгновенное выполнение — не нужно искать команды в меню
- 🎯 Визуальная очевидность — кнопка всегда на виду
- 🔄 Работает во всех версиях Excel (2007–2026)
Однако у метода есть и ограничения. Например, если у вас открыто очень много листов, кнопка "+" может "спрятаться" за полосой прокрутки. В этом случае придется сначала прокрутить список листов вправо, чтобы она стала видимой. Также этот способ не позволяет сразу задать имя новому листу — его придется переименовывать отдельно.
Способ 2: Горячие клавиши (для опытных пользователей)
Те, кто предпочитает работать без мыши, оценят комбинацию клавиш для добавления нового листа. В Windows это Shift + F11, а в MacOS — Shift + Fn + F11. Нажатие этой комбинации сразу создаст новый лист справа от текущего активного листа.
Почему это удобно:
- ⌨️ Не нужно отрывать руки от клавиатуры
- 🚀 В 2–3 раза быстрее, чем поиск кнопки мышью
- 🔄 Работает даже если панель листов свернута
Важный нюанс: если у вас открыто несколько книг Excel одновременно, новый лист добавится в ту книгу, которая была активна в момент нажатия. Также стоит помнить, что в некоторых ноутбуках для активации функциональных клавиш (F1–F12) нужно зажимать Fn.
Способ 3: Через меню "Вставка" на ленте
Этот метод полезен, если вы хотите не просто добавить лист, но и сразу настроить его параметры. Для этого:
- Перейдите на вкладку
Главная(илиHomeв английской версии). - В группе
Ячейки(Cells) нажмите на стрелку рядом с кнопкойВставить(Insert). - Выберите пункт
Вставить лист(Insert Sheet).
Преимущество этого способа в том, что рядом в меню есть и другие полезные опции, например, вставка строк, столбцов или ячеек. Однако он требует больше действий, чем предыдущие два метода, поэтому подходит скорее для редких случаев, когда нужно что-то кроме стандартного добавления листа.
Что делать если пункта "Вставить лист" нет в меню?
Это может происходить в некоторых корпоративных версиях Excel с ограниченными правами. Попробуйте другие способы из этой статьи или обратитесь к администратору вашей сети.
Способ 4: Контекстное меню правой кнопкой мыши
Ещё один интуитивно понятный способ — использование контекстного меню. Для этого:
- Щелкните правой кнопкой мыши по любому из существующих листов в нижней панели.
- В появившемся меню выберите пункт
Добавить(Insert). - В диалоговом окне выберите
Лист(Worksheet) и нажмитеОК.
Этот метод удобен тем, что позволяет добавить лист непосредственно перед выбранным. Например, если вам нужно вставить новый лист между Лист1 и Лист2, просто кликните правой кнопкой по Лист2 и выберите Добавить — новый лист появится слева от него.
⚠️ Внимание: В некоторых версиях Excel (особенно в веб-версии) контекстное меню может выглядеть иначе. Если пункта "Добавить" нет, попробуйте нажать на стрелку рядом с именем листа — там иногда скрываются дополнительные опции.
Способ 5: С помощью VBA (для автоматизации)
Если вам регулярно приходится добавлять листы по определенным правилам (например, с заданными именами или шаблонами), можно воспользоваться макросом. Вот простой код, который добавляет новый лист с именем "Отчет_2026":
Sub AddNewSheet()
Sheets.Add(After:=Sheets(Sheets.Count)).Name = "Отчет_2026"
Endcode>
Чтобы использовать этот метод:
- Нажмите
Alt + F11, чтобы открыть редактор VBA. - В меню выберите
Insert → Module. - Вставьте код выше и нажмите
F5для выполнения.
Это продвинутый способ, который пригодится для:
- 📊 Автоматического создания отчетов по шаблону
- 🔄 Массового добавления листов (например, по количеству месяцев)
- 🎨 Настройки форматирования новых листов "по умолчанию"
⚠️ Внимание: Макросы могут быть отключены в настройках безопасности Excel. Чтобы их запустить, может потребоваться временно изменить уровень безопасности в Файл → Параметры → Центр управления безопасностью.
Как управлять добавленными листами
Создать лист — это только половина дела. Часто требуется:
- 🔄 Переименовать лист (двойной клик по имени или через контекстное меню)
- 🎨 Поменять цвет вкладки (правый клик → "Цвет ярлычка")
- 🔒 Скрыть ненужные листы (правый клик → "Скрыть")
- 📎 Переместить лист в другое место (перетащить мышью или через контекстное меню)
Особенно полезна функция Скрыть (Hide), если вы работаете с конфиденциальными данными. Скрытый лист не виден в обычном интерфейсе, но его можно снова сделать видимым через меню Формат → Отобразить.
| Действие | Сочетание клавиш (Windows) | Сочетание клавиш (Mac) |
|---|---|---|
| Переименовать лист | Alt + H → O → R |
Option + Command + L |
| Переместить лист влево | Alt + H → O → M, затем выбрать направление |
Option + Command + Left Arrow |
| Скрыть лист | Alt + H → O → U → H |
Option + Command + 0 |
| Показать скрытый лист | Alt + H → O → U → U |
Option + Command + 9 |
Частые ошибки и их решения
Иногда при попытке добавить новый лист пользователи сталкиваются с проблемами. Вот самые распространенные из них и способы их устранения:
1. Кнопка "+" неактивна или отсутствует
Это может происходить если:
- 📄 Файл открыт в режиме просмотра (только для чтения). Сохраните копию файла с правами на редактирование.
- 🔒 Файл защищен паролем от изменений. Перейдите в
Рецензирование → Снять защиту листа. - 🌐 Вы работаете в Excel Online — некоторые функции там ограничены. Откройте файл в десктопной версии.
2. Нельзя добавить больше листов
В Excel есть ограничение: максимальное количество листов в одной книге — 1024 (в версиях до 2007 года — только 255). Если вы уперлись в этот лимит, придется разделить данные на несколько файлов.
3. Новый лист добавляется с ошибками форматирования
Это происходит если в книге используются шаблоны листов или стили таблиц. Чтобы сбросить форматирование, создайте новый лист, выделите все ячейки (Ctrl + A) и нажмите Главная → Очистить → Форматы.
Лист не защищен от изменений|Файл не открыт в режиме "Только чтение"|Доступно свободное место на диске|В книге меньше 1024 листов-->
FAQ: Ответы на популярные вопросы
Можно ли добавить лист из другой книги Excel?
Да, для этого откройте обе книги, перейдите в целевую книгу, нажмите правой кнопкой на любой лист и выберите Переместить/скопировать. В появившемся окне выберите исходную книгу в выпадающем списке и отметьте лист для копирования. Не забудьте поставить галочку Создать копию.
Почему Excel автоматически создает только 1 лист в новой книге?
Начиная с версии 2016, Microsoft изменила настройки по умолчанию для ускорения загрузки файлов. Вы можете вернуть старое поведение: перейдите в Файл → Параметры → Общие и в разделе При создании новых книг установите нужное количество листов (максимум 255).
Как быстро переименовать несколько листов?
Используйте макрос:
Sub RenameSheets()
Dim i As Integer
For i = 1 To Sheets.Count
Sheets(i).Name = "Лист_" & i
Next i
End Sub
Этот код переименует все листы в формате "Лист_1", "Лист_2" и так далее. Модифицируйте строку Sheets(i).Name = ... под свои нужды.
Можно ли добавить лист на определенную позицию?
Да, для этого при добавлении листа через контекстное меню выберите Добавить, а в диалоговом окне укажите Перед листом или После листа, выбрав нужный лист из списка. Также можно перетащить созданный лист мышью на нужное место.
Как вернуть случайно удаленный лист?
Если вы еще не сохраняли файл после удаления, закройте Excel без сохранения и откройте файл заново. Если сохранение уже было — попробуйте восстановить предыдущую версию через Файл → Сведения → Управление книгой → Восстановить (для файлов, сохраненных в OneDrive или SharePoint). В противном случае поможет только резервная копия.